When watch makers say 50m they mean that if they put the watch in a pressure chamber and turn the pressure up to the equivalent of 50m it’s seals will hold. Swimming in a pool is totally outside of this controlled environment so the water pressure created from your swimming stroke could pass 50m worth of pressure. You’re right to not swim with anything under 100m.
